The 'pack' includes 12 separate A4 PDF Caterpillars of the following: Pink - ai (word = Rain) Brown - air (word = Hairy) Green - ar (word = Card) Rainbow - ear (word = Beard) Red - ee (word = Deep) Orange - igh (word = Night) Silver - oa (word = Boat) Turquoise - oi (word = Coin) Yellow - oo (word = Moon) Blue - or (word = Fork) Purple - ow (word = Snow) Teal - ur (word = Hurt) To be used as part of Phase 3: Letters and sounds, using all the vowel digraphs. Print off each of the pages, cut out the sections and children can rearrange them into the correct order.

The classic game of pairs - One click on the number tile reveals the picture, a second click hides the picture. The first file is a Disney friends version - the aim is to pair together the friendships (e.g: Piglet & Pooh / Woody & Buzz / Batman & Robin). The second is a lego version - match the same minifigures. Both files have three reshuffled 'games' ready to go. Please note: If you want to make more: Move the picture and the number tile together - then just retype the number. If you move just the picture then the animation triggers won't function properly.

Create your own keyword guessing game. Kids pick a letter, click it on the screen and any matches will appear in your chosen key phrase. (It is similar to hangman, but there is no hanging-man or consequences for a wrong guess - sadly PowerPoint can't do that!) Zoom out of the slide to see full instructions on how to create your own game. Please note: Depending on your version of PPT the font may change slightly - but you can easily draw a selection box around everything and change the font if needed.

A fun Christmas Quiz consisting of 6 rounds with 40 questions in total. The six rounds are: Christmas movies (8 questions), Christmas anagrams (6), Celebrity pictures with Santa disguises (8), Christmas music (5), Christmas chocolate (6), and a Memory picture round (7). It's a slight alternative to the 'pub-quiz' or multiple choice style. The 'pack' consists of: A well designed PowerPoint presentation (in 2 halves due to file size), a blank question sheet, and a filled in answer sheet.
